A Hogmanay full of music, atmosphere and tradition

From traditional ceilidhs to lively pub gigs, Aberdeen’s Hogmanay offers plenty of ways to celebrate. Soak up the atmosphere at one of the city’s music venues or wander through festive streets where pop-up performances and joyful gatherings bring the night to life. And as midnight arrives, listen out for the ships’ horns echoing across the harbour to welcome the New Year.

The Stonehaven Fireballs 

Welcome the New Year with one of Scotland's most dramatic traditions - the Stonehaven Fireballs!  As the the clock strikes midnight on 31 December, skilled performers will parade through the town swinging blazing fireballs above their heads, lighting up the night in a breathtaking display of heat, sparks and celebration.  To avoid disappointment, we recommend arriving anytime from 22:00 to secure a good viewing spot, entry gates will close at 23:40.
